วิธีปลดล็อคไฟล์ XLSX

Sheetize XLSX Unlocker สำหรับ .NET ให้ API ที่เรียบง่ายแต่ทรงพลังสำหรับการลบการป้องกันด้วยรหัสผ่านจากเวิร์กบุ๊ก Excel Open XML โดยคงไว้ซึ่งแผ่นงาน, แผนภูมิและรูปแบบทั้งหมด ซึ่งเป็นประโยชน์เมื่อคุณต้องการเข้าถึงไฟล์ที่ได้รับการป้องกันเพื่อดำเนินการต่อ, วิเคราะห์ หรือแจกจ่ายใหม่ในกระบวนการที่ต้องการเวอร์ชันที่ไม่ล็อค

คุณสมบัติหลัก

ปลดล็อค XLSX ที่ถูกป้องกันด้วยรหัสผ่าน

ถอดรหัสไฟล์ XLSX ที่มีรหัสผ่านที่ถูกต้อง การดำเนินการนี้ทำให้เวิร์กบุ๊กสามารถแก้ไขได้เต็มที่อีกครั้ง

รักษารูปแบบและวัตถุ

สไตล์เซลล์, สูตร, ตาราง, แผนภูมิและรูปภาพทั้งหมดจะคงอยู่ไม่เสียหายหลังจากปลดล็อค

รองรับการสตรีมมิ่ง

ปลดล็อคเวิร์กบุ๊กขนาดใหญ่ในรูปแบบสตรีมมิ่งเพื่อให้การใช้หน่วยความจำต่ำ เหมาะสำหรับการประมวลผลชุดไฟล์จำนวนมาก

คำแนะนำโดยละเอียด

ขั้นตอนการปลดล็อค XLSX

เพื่อปลดล็อคไฟล์ XLSX ด้วย Sheetize ทำตามขั้นตอนต่อไปนี้:

  1. สร้าง Unlocker: สร้างอินสแตนซ์ของ SpreadsheetUnlocker
  2. กำหนดตัวเลือก: ตั้งค่า UnlockerLoadOptions พร้อมเส้นทางไฟล์ต้นทางและรหัสผ่านที่ต้องการ
  3. กำหนดเส้นทางไฟล์ผลลัพธ์: ระบุที่เก็บไฟล์เวิร์กบุ๊กที่ปลดล็อคแล้ว
  4. ดำเนินการปลดล็อค: เรียก Process ด้วยตัวเลือกการโหลดและบันทึกที่เตรียมไว้

ตัวอย่าง – ปลดล็อคไฟล์ XLSX ที่มีรหัสผ่าน

using Sheetize;
var loadOptions = new UnlockerLoadOptions
{
    InputFile = "Protected_report.xlsx",
    Password = "MySecretPwd"
};
var saveOptions = new SaveOptions
{
    OutputFile = "E:\\Unlocked_report.xlsx"
};
SpreadsheetUnlocker.Process(loadOptions, saveOptions);

ตัวอย่าง – ปลดล็อคไฟล์ XLSX ที่มีรหัสผ่านป้องกันการเขียน

using Sheetize;
var loadOptions = new UnlockerLoadOptions
{
    InputFile = "Protected_report.xlsx",
    PasswordOfWriteProtection = "WritePwd"
};
var saveOptions = new SaveOptions
{
    OutputFile = "E:\\Unlocked_write_protected.xlsx"
};
SpreadsheetUnlocker.Process(loadOptions, saveOptions);

รองรับรูปแบบเพิ่มเติม

  • Sheetize ยังสามารถปลดล็อคไฟล์ CSV, TSV และ HTML ที่ถูกเข้ารหัสจากการส่งออกจากเวิร์กบุ๊ก (ไฟล์ผลลัพธ์จะถูกแยกออกจากคอนเทนเนอร์ ZIP ที่เข้ารหัส)

ด้วยความสามารถเหล่านี้ Sheetize ทำให้การปลดล็อค XLSX เป็นเรื่องง่าย ไม่ว่า คุณจะต้องการสคริปต์สั้น ๆ หรือบริการระดับผลิตภัณฑ์ที่ประมวลผลสเปรดชีตที่ถูกป้องกันหลายพันไฟล์ต่อวัน.

 แบบไทย